Understanding Gaming Resolutions

Resolution plays a critical role in gaming visuals, impacting clarity, detail, and overall immersion. 4K resolution, with a pixel count of 3840×2160, offers four times the pixels of Full HD, providing sharper images and more detailed textures. 8K resolution doubles this, with a pixel count of 7680×4320, pushing the limits of current hardware and display technology.
